New Wheels & Motor

Posted 11-28-2011 at 09:30 PM by Newlin4141
Updated 12-01-2011 at 06:09 AM by Newlin4141

Drove to El Dorado Hills, Calif. yesterday to meet a super nice guy with a RS clone track car. He was selling his second set of Fikse wheels. Fronts are 9.5 with 225/40 Michelin Sport Cup tires, rears are 11 inches with 255/40. The tires are pretty racy, but have some life left in them. I'll likely go with 245s in the front and 295s in the back once these wear out.
